Au\u00dferdem soll es ein paar unbewegliche Objekte geben, die vor allem zur Dekoration da sind und das Spielen befriedigender machen. Au\u00dferdem brauchen wir noch <strong>sieben Gei\u00dflein<\/strong>. Den Wolf spielen wir selber.<\/p>\n<h3>Allgemeine Gegenst\u00e4nde und ihre Eigenschaften<\/h3>\n<p>Die Klasse f\u00fcr Gegenst\u00e4nde ist <code>thing<\/code>:<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>The red hoodie is a thing. It is wearable. It is in the Wolf Cave. The description is &#8220;This is a red hoodie. A hoodie is a sweater with a hood.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>The black hoodie is a thing. It is wearable. It is in the Wolf Cave. The description is &#8220;This is a black hoodie. A hoodie is a sweater with a hood.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>The white hoodie is a thing. It is wearable. It is in the Wolf Cave. The description is &#8220;This is a white hoodie. A hoodie is a sweater with a hood.&#8221;<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p>Gegenst\u00e4nde haben in der Regel eine Beschreibung, die mit: <code>the description is<\/code> eingeleitet wird. Au\u00dferdem brauchen sie, jedenfall wenn sie von Anfang an im Spiel da sein sollen, eine Ortsangabe, zum Beispiel eben <code>in the Wolf Cave<\/code>. Der Ort sollte vorher angelegt worden sein.<\/p>\n<p>Gegenst\u00e4nde haben au\u00dferdem bestimmte Attributwerte. Die wichtigsten sind: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><code>wearable\/not wearable<\/code> &#8211; kann man anziehen oder nicht<\/li>\n<li><code>edible\/not edible<\/code> &#8211; kann man essen oder nicht<\/li>\n<li><code>portable\/fixed in place<\/code> (oder: <code>not portabl<\/code>e) &#8211; kann man mitnehmen oder nicht<\/li>\n<li><code>scenery\/not scenery<\/code> (dazu sp\u00e4ter mehr)<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Das mit dem <code>wearable<\/code> haben wir schon bei den Hoodies eingesetzt.<\/p>\n<p>Dann packen wir auch noch die essbare Kreide dazu:<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>The piece of chalk is a thing. It is in the Marketplace. It is edible. The description is &#8220;Here is some chalk. You can use it, to write on a blackboard. If you eat it, your voice will get temporarily high and female.&#8221;<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<h3>Das scenery-Attribut<\/h3>\n<p>Normalerweise werden alle Gegenst\u00e4nde in einem Raum eigens in einer zur Laufzeit generierten Liste ausgedruckt. Das sind vor allem die wichtigen Gegenst\u00e4nde, die einem in dem Raum sofort auffallen w\u00fcrden, und die man vielleicht mitnimmt oder benutzt.<br \/>\nAtmosph\u00e4risch wird die Geschichte aber erst dann, wenn es Gegenst\u00e4nde gibt, die reine Dekoration sind. Wenn ein Gegenstand den Attribtuwert auf scenery gesetzthat, wird dieser Gegenstand nicht in der Liste ausgedruckt, ist aber doch vorhanden &#8211; man kann sie betrachten und benutzen. (Standardm\u00e4\u00dfig: nicht mitnehmen, aber das kann man \u00e4ndern.) Da diese Gegenst\u00e4nde nicht in der Liste aufgef\u00fchrt werden, muss man durch die Raumbeschreibung den Spieler-Leser darauf hinweisen, dass es da noch etwas gibt, das man betrachten kann:<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>The dripping cave ceiling is scenery in the Wolf Cave. The description is &#8220;There are drops at the ceiling. The whole cave is very wet and you can hear the drops hitting the ground.&#8221;\n<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p>Oder:<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>The trees are scenery in the Forest. The description is &#8220;Lots of trees, some old, some new. Some have hearts cut into them.&#8221; Understand &#8220;tree&#8221; as the trees.<\/p>\n<p>The birds are scenery in the Forest. The description is &#8220;Small bodies that hop from tree to tree.&#8221;<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<h3>Beh\u00e4lter und Oberfl\u00e4chen<\/h3>\n<p>Es gibt zwei wichtige Unterklassen von <code>thing<\/code>, n\u00e4mlich <code>supporter<\/code> und <code>container<\/code>. In einen Container kann man Sachen tun, auf einen Suppoerter kann man Sachen draufstellen.<\/p>\n<p>Wenn es sich um einen Beh\u00e4lter handelt, gibt es auch noch: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><code>openable\/not openable<\/code> &#8211; kann man \u00f6ffnen und schlie\u00dfen oder nicht<\/li>\n<li><code>lockable\/not lockable<\/code> &#8211; kann man auf- und zusperren oder nicht<\/li>\n<li><code>open\/closed<\/code> &#8211; ist zur Zeit offen oder geschlossen<\/li>\n<li><code>locked\/unlocked<\/code> &#8211; ist zur Zeit zugesperrt oder nicht<\/li>\n<li><code>enterable\/not enterable<\/code> &#8211; man kann hineingehen oder nicht<\/li>\n<li><code>transparent\/opaque<\/code> (oder: <code>not transparent<\/code>) &#8211; ist durchsichtig oder nicht<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>F\u00fcr die Gei\u00dflein-Geschichte brauchen wir das nicht, jedenfalls solange wir keinen Uhrenkasten haben wollen, in dem sich ein Gei\u00dflein versteckt. Deshalb nur kurz zwei Beispiele:<\/p>\n<p>Ein Pappkarton:<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>The cardboard box is an openable container in the Living Room. The description is &#8220;Looks like an ordinary cardboard box.&#8221; [It is closed and not lockable. It is not transparent.]\n<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p>Die Angaben in eckigen Klammern kann man eigentlich weglassen, da das schon die Standard-Attributwerte f\u00fcr Container sind.<\/p>\n<p>Ein Sessel, betretbar (man kann darauf sitzen) und zu schwer zum Tragen:<\/p>\n<blockquote><p>The comfy chair is an enterable supporter in the Living Room. It is fixed in place. The description is &#8220;My! This looks comfortable.&#8221; Understand &#8220;comfortable&#8221; as the comfy chair.<\/p><\/blockquote>\n<p>Fehlen noch die Gei\u00dflein.
